Nelson Peltz is a prominent American businessman and activist investor known for shaping corporate strategies across global markets. At a mature stage in his career, understanding Nelson Peltz age provides context for his long term approach to value creation and board level influence.
With decades of experience in the financial and corporate world, Nelson Peltz age reflects a timeline of consistent engagement in restructuring, governance, and leadership. The following sections explore his career profile, key focus areas, major roles, and guiding principles.
| Name | Nelson Peltz | Year of Birth | 1942 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Current Age | 82 years old (as of 2024) | Primary Occupation | Businessman, Activist Investor |
| Company Focus | Trian Partners | Notable Boards | Procter & Gamble, Mondelez International, Ingersoll Rand |
| Career Stage | Senior Leadership and Governance | Public Recognition | Corporate Governance and Activist Investing |

How old is Nelson Peltz in 2024?
Nelson Peltz is 82 years old in 2024, given that he was born in 1942.
What is Nelson Peltz known for at his current age?
At his current age, he is known for activist investing, board governance, and steering long term corporate transformations through Trian Partners.
